学工系统与黔南高校信息化建设
小李:嘿,小王,我们最近在讨论如何提升黔南地区的高校信息化水平。听说你们那边正在考虑引入学工系统?
小王:是的,确实有这个打算。你知道,学工系统能够帮助学校更好地管理学生信息和教学活动,提高工作效率。
小李:听起来不错。那你们是怎么考虑实现的呢?
小王:首先,我们需要设计一个数据库来存储所有相关数据。比如,学生的个人信息、课程信息、成绩等。
小李:好的,那你有什么具体的数据库设计方案吗?
小王:我们可以使用MySQL数据库。首先,创建一个名为`school_management`的数据库:
CREATE DATABASE school_management;
然后,选择这个数据库:
USE school_management;
接着,定义几个表,例如:
CREATE TABLE students (id INT PRIMARY KEY AUTO_INCREMENT, name VARCHAR(50), age INT, major VARCHAR(50));
还有:
CREATE TABLE courses (id INT PRIMARY KEY AUTO_INCREMENT, course_name VARCHAR(50), credits INT);
最后,为了记录成绩,我们可以再定义一个表:
CREATE TABLE grades (student_id INT, course_id INT, grade INT, FOREIGN KEY (student_id) REFERENCES students(id), FOREIGN KEY (course_id) REFERENCES courses(id));
小李:看起来很不错。那么,怎么确保数据的安全性和隐私保护呢?
小王:这很重要。我们需要实施一些安全措施,比如加密敏感数据字段,定期备份数据库,并限制对数据库的访问权限。
小李:明白了,谢谢你的分享。希望你们的项目进展顺利!
本站知识库部分内容及素材来源于互联网,如有侵权,联系必删!